SUBJECT: ROKG "VERY SATISFIED" WITH INTERNATIONAL COMPACT
FOR IRAQ RESULTS

Classified By: A/DCM Joseph Y. Yun. Reasons 1.4 (b,d).

1. (C) On May 9, Do Bong-kae, Deputy Director of Development
Cooperation Division, Ministry of Foreign Affairs and Trade
(MOFAT) told poloff that ROK Foreign Minister Song Min-soon
was "very satisfied" with the results of the International
Compact with Iraq (ICI) conference in Egypt. Do said that
half of the additional USD 200 million in assistance pledged
by FM Song at the ICI conference is slated for grants and
half would be provided as soft loans. Do noted that the
total sum had been approved by the ROKG, but that interagency
meetings to determine assistance details were just getting
underway.


2. (C) The USD 200 million will be disbursed over the period
2008 to 2011, but the breakdown has not yet been determined,
with each year's assistance subject to National Assembly
approval through the annual budget process, Do said. Like
the ROK assistance pledged at the Madrid Conference in 2003,
the USD 200 million will be funneled through Korea
International Cooperation Agency (KOICA) programs to be
coordinated with the Iraqi government. Do said the ROKG does
not anticipate providing any additional debt relief for Iraq,
as the majority of remaining debt was provided by private ROK
creditors.
